Empathy
The ability to understand and share the feelings of another, putting oneself in another's shoes.
Compassion
A deep awareness of and sympathy for another's suffering, combined with a desire to alleviate that suffering.
Kohlberg
A psychologist known for his theory on the stages of moral development, which proposes that individuals progress through a series of ethical reasoning levels as they age.
Connectiveness
The state or condition of being connected or interrelated, often referring to the ability to establish and maintain relationships with others.
